Abstract

Automated machine to fold in a zigzag manner and stack a creased tape made of a sufficiently rigid material and provided with a plurality of transverse creasings equidistant with respect to each other, comprising feed means suitable to feed the creased tape in a determinate direction of feed toward a folding device of the rotary type suitable to fold it in a zigzag manner and to convey it toward collection means. The folding device comprises four parallel pairs of main arms, having the same length and disposed in a cross, which rotate in a direction of rotation consistent with the direction of feed of the creased tape around a central axis of rotation perpendicular to the latter, four corresponding parallel pairs of secondary arms, pivoted to the peripheral ends of the main arms, toward the inside thereof and rotatable in an opposite direction to the latter, and four folding rods pivoted to the peripheral ends of the secondary arms, so that each of the four folding rods is suitable to describe in space a substantially elliptical trajectory. The folding rods are suitable to intercept the creased tape in correspondence to every two of the transverse creasings. The major axis of the trajectory is substantially horizontal and the central stacking axis of the collection means is substantially vertical and parallel to the minor axis of the trajectory.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. An Automated machine to fold in a zigzag manner and stack a creased tape made of a sufficiently rigid material and provided with a plurality of transverse creasings equidistant with respect to each other, comprising feed means suitable to feed said creased tape in a determinate direction of feed toward a folding device of the rotary type suitable to fold it in a zigzag manner and to convey it toward collection means, wherein said folding device comprises four parallel pairs of main arms, having the same length and disposed in a cross, which rotate in a direction of rotation consistent with said direction of feed of said creased tape around a central axis of rotation perpendicular to the latter, four corresponding parallel pairs of secondary arms, pivoted to the peripheral ends of said main arms, toward the inside thereof and rotatable in an opposite direction to the latter, and four folding rods pivoted to the peripheral ends of said secondary arms, so that each of said four folding rods is suitable to describe in space a substantially elliptical trajectory, said folding rods being suitable to intercept said creased tape in correspondence to every two of said transverse creasings, wherein the major axis of said trajectory is substantially horizontal and the central stacking axis of said collection means is substantially vertical and parallel to the minor axis of said trajectory. 
     
     
         2 . The machine as in  claim 1 , wherein said feed means comprise a terminal slide positioned in proximity to said folding device so that said direction of feed of said creased tape intersects said trajectory in a fourth quadrant of the latter, and in that said collection means are positioned so that said central stacking axis intersects said trajectory in a second quadrant of the latter, opposite to said fourth quadrant with respect to said central axis of rotation of said folding device. 
     
     
         3 . The machine as in  claim 1 , wherein said collection means comprise a horizontal support plane, vertically movable between two vertical containing sides, which define a stacking compartment centered on said central stacking axis. 
     
     
         4 . The machine as in  claim 3 , wherein a conveyor belt is mounted on said support plane on which the stack which said creased tape is suitable to form after being folded by said folding device is suitable to rest, said conveyor belt being selectively driven to discharge laterally said stack of creased tape folded in a zigzag manner, when said support plane is in a lower position. 
     
     
         5 . The machine as in  claim 3 , wherein said collection means also comprise, in the upper part of said stacking compartment, two lateral walls disposed opposite one another and on the side in which said creasings of said creased tape are found when it is folded in a zigzag manner, and in that a motorized mechanism is associated with each of said two lateral walls, able to make them oscillate with respect to corresponding horizontal pins. 
     
     
         6 . The machine as in  claim 3 , wherein a horizontal support is disposed above said collection means, suitable to temporarily support the beginning of the stack of said creased tape during the removal steps of the previous stack formed in said stacking compartment. 
     
     
         7 . The machine as in  claim 6 , wherein said horizontal support is movable both horizontally, between a forward position and a retracted position, and also vertically between a raised position and a lowered position. 
     
     
         8 . The machine as in  claim 1 , wherein between said folding device and said collection means an interception element is disposed, which is movable between a first operating position in which it is suitable to intercept the head of said creased tape coming from said feed means, and a second operating position not interfering with said creased tape. 
     
     
         9 . The machine as in  claim 1 , wherein it also comprises cutting means disposed between said folding device and said collection means and suitable to selectively cut said creased tape even without stopping the functioning of said folding device. 
     
     
         10 . The machine as in  claim 9 , wherein said cutting means comprise two horizontal shutters, opposite each other and each movable between an open position, in which they are retracted with respect to the zone of passage of said creased tape, and an operating position, in which they are suitable to pinch said creased tape so that it can be cut on the fly by a cutting unit mounted on the lower part of one of said two shutters. 
     
     
         11 . The machine as in  claim 10 , wherein said cutting unit comprises a rotary blade and a counter roller, which are mounted on a slider selectively sliding in a transverse direction to the direction of feed of said creased tape toward said collection means.
